6.1 Magnitude Earthquake Hits Nepal's Kathmandu

A strong earthquake of 6💙.1 magnitude was felt near Nepal's Kathmandu early 🤪Friday morning.

However, there was no immediate rep🎉ort of any damage or causality from the earthquake.

An earthqua♋ke measuring 6.1 Magnitude in Richter scale was recorded along Kodari Highway in Sindhupalchowk district, 65 km East of Kathmandu at 2.51 am, accordinꦯg to National Earthquake Monitoring and Research Centre.

T🃏he Earthquake was felt in and around Kathmandu valley.

Nepal lies in one of the most active tec🐭tonic zones (Seismic zones🤪 IV and V), making the country extremely vulnerable to earthquakes.

The worst quake the Himalayan nation has so far witnessed was in 201🐻5 during which a 7.8 magnitude earthquake killed more than 9,000 people and damaged ꦇover 1 million structures.
